Step into a rewarding contract opportunity as a Speech-Language Pathologist supporting elementary learners on an engaging campus just outside Saint Paul, MN. With a part-time 0.6 FTE schedule (about 23 hours per week), you’ll split your expertise between two vibrant elementary buildings. This position begins in Fall 2026 and offers a chance to make a measurable impact throughout the new school year.
Your focus will be helping students in Kindergarten through fifth grade strengthen their communication and language skills, enabling them to thrive in both the classroom environment and beyond.
Qualifications & Experience:
- Master’s degree in Speech-Language Pathology from an accredited program
- Active State SLP License required for school-based practice
- SLP-CCC certification highly desirable
- Demonstrated proficiency with assessment and intervention for school-aged children
- Experience in educational settings preferred, with comfort managing an evolving caseload
- Strong interpersonal, organizational, and collaboration skills
Responsibilities:
- Provide assessment, diagnosis, and individualized therapy for speech, language, and communication needs
- Collaborate with classroom teachers, special education staff, and families to support student progress
- Develop IEP goals and deliver services as mandated by each student's plan
- Flexibly travel between two elementary sites, maintaining consistent communication and documentation
- Deliver both direct therapy and consultative supports within general and special education settings
